1. A gas supply system for supplying gaseous fuel to a power system, comprising:
a first storage chamber and a second storage chamber, both storage chambers configured to accommodate a portion of gas and a portion of compression fluid,
a first valve arrangement configured to permit gas to be supplied selectively to the first and second storage chambers from a gas tank and to permit gas to be delivered under pressure selectively from the first and second storage chambers to the power system;
a second valve arrangement configured to permit compression fluid to be delivered selectively from a compression fluid source to the first and second storage chambers, and to permit compression fluid to be evacuated from the first and second storage chambers to the compression fluid source;
wherein compression fluid is delivered to the first and second storage chambers via the second valve arrangement by a hydraulic pump having a primary drive input and a secondary drive input,
and wherein compression fluid is evacuated from the first and second storage chambers via a hydraulic motor having a drive output,
wherein the drive output of the hydraulic motor is coupled to the secondary drive input of the hydraulic pump, such that when compression fluid is evacuated from the first or second storage chambers through the hydraulic motor, energy is recovered from the compression fluid to drive the hydraulic pump.
